another bumpsteer kit you might consider is one from pro-motorsports. their kit moves the tie-rod down and also forward and out. moving the tie-rod down is the for the bumpsteer and moving it forward and out is for improved geometry and ackerman and also gives you a quicker/smaller turning radius, the only downside is it is quite a bit more expensive than the baer kit but i believe it would be worth it.

if you are using 70 spindles ou can just use stock 70 outer tie-rods as well.
